Common patterns between dengue cases, climate, and local environmental variables in Costa Rica: A Wavelet Approach

no code implementations3 Jan 2023 Yury E. Garcia, Shu-Wei Chou-Chen, Luis A. Barboza, Maria L. Daza-Torres, J. Cricelio Montesinos-Lopez, Paola Vasquez, Juan G. Calvo, Miriam Nuno, Fabio Sanchez

In this study, we conducted a wavelet time series analysis of weekly climate, local environmental variables, and dengue cases (2001-2019) from 32 cantons in Costa Rica to identify significant periods (e. g., annual, biannual) in which climate and environmental variables co-varied with dengue cases.

Bayesian sequential data assimilation for COVID-19 forecasting

no code implementations10 Mar 2021 Maria L. Daza-Torres, Marcos A. Capistrán, Antonio Capella, J. Andrés Christen

We elicit prior distributions of the effective population size, the dynamical system initial conditions and infectious contact rate, and use Markov Chain Monte Carlo sampling to make inference and prediction of quantities of interest (QoI) at the onset of the epidemic outbreak.
